#4ce6d8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ce6d8 is composed of 29.8% red, 90.2% green and 84.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.1%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 174.5 degrees, a saturation of 75.5% and a lightness of 60%. #4ce6d8 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ffff with #00cdb1. Closest websafe color is: #33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#4ce6d8
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010a0a is the darkest color, while #f8f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#4ce6d8
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#939f9e is the less saturated color, while #34feeb is the most saturated one.
